Official abstract text for this publication.
A round filter element has a filter medium body with a wall to be flowed through by a fluid to be purified in a radial direction relative to a longitudinal axis of the filter medium body. A circumferentially extending seal carrier is arranged at or adjacent to an end face of the filter medium body. A sealing element is supported at the seal carrier adjacent to a radial outer side of the filter medium body. A positioning element extends into the filter medium body and engages with a correlated housing-associated counter positioning element of a filter housing when the round filter element is installed in the filter housing. The seal carrier separates flow-tightly a raw side of the round filter element from a clean side of the round filter element when the round filter element is installed in the filter housing.

What is claimed is: 1. A round filter element comprising: a filter medium body of a filter medium, the filter medium body having a longitudinal axis and comprising: a first end face and a second end face, wherein the filter medium body surrounds the longitudinal axis, the longitudinal axis extending through the first end face and the second end face; wherein axial, as used herein, is a direction parallel to the longitudinal axis, wherein radial, as used herein, is a direction transverse the the longitudinal axis; a circumferentially extending seal carrier arranged at or adjacent to the first end face of the filter medium body; a sealing element supported at the seal carrier adjacent to a radial outer side of the filter medium body; wherein the first end face of the filter medium body is substantially planar and lying in a first end face plane, and having a positioning element formed as a recess or depression at the first end face which ends axially into the first end face plane; wherein the positioning element is configured to engage with form fit a correlated housing-associated counter positioning element of a filter housing when the round filter element is installed in the filter housing; wherein the seal carrier and the sealing element separate flow-tightly a raw side of the round filter element from a clean side of the round filter element when the round filter element is installed in the filter housing; wherein the positioning element, beginning at the radial outer side of the filter medium body, extends inwardly in the radial direction into the filter medium body, wherein the positioning element defines a recess, depression or a hollow space; wherein the positioning element is configured and adapted to engage with a correlate housing-associated counter positioning element of a filter housing when the round filter element is installed in the filter housing, the housing-associated counter positioning element positioned at an inner side of the housing cover, the hollow space of the positioning element being configured and adapted to receive the blade-shaped housing-associated counter positioning element projecting into the positioning element of the round filter element. 2. The round filter element according to claim 1 , wherein the positioning element is disposed at the seal carrier. 3. The round filter element according to claim 1 , wherein the positioning element is a hollow body comprising a hollow space. 4. The round filter element according to claim 3 , wherein a bottom is provided in the hollow space of the hollow body and is configured to flow-tightly seal the hollow space relative to the filter medium of the filter medium body. 5. The round filter element according to claim 4 , wherein the bottom is positioned axially at a level where the seal carrier is axially arranged relative to the longitudinal axis of the filter medium body. 6. The round filter element according to claim 1 , wherein the positioning element is an elongate body which is elongated along an axis of elongation extending in the radial direction. 7. The round filter element according to claim 1 , wherein the elongate body has a portion forming a wedge. 8. The round filter element according to claim 1 , further comprising a support grid disposed on a radially outer circumferential wall of the filter medium body, wherein the seal carrier is connected to and supported by the support grid. 9. The round filter element according to claim 8 , wherein the support grid and the seal carrier are embodied as a unitary, one piece component. 10. The round filter element according to claim 1 , wherein the filter medium of the filter medium body is folded into a plurality of folds forming pleats. 11. A filter device comprising: a round filter element according to claim 1 ; a filter housing into which the round filter element is received, the filter housing comprising a counter positioning element, wherein the positioning element of the round filter element is configured to engage with the counter positioning element of the filter housing when the round filter element is installed in the filter housing, wherein the seal carrier and the sealing element separate flow-tightly a raw side of the round filter element from a clean side of the round filter element when the round filter element is installed in the filter housing. 12. The filter device according to claim 11 , wherein the filter housing comprises a housing cover, wherein the counter positioning element is provided on the housing cover at an inner side of the housing cover. 13. The filter device according to claim 11 , wherein the counter positioning element is a blade.
